Tulare Lake Subbasin Probationary Hearing Final Staff Report

California State Water Resources Control Board (SWRCB) | March 29th, 2024


State Water Board staff have identified specific deficiencies in the Tulare Lake Subbasin 2022 GSP and have outlined potential corrective actions to address those specific deficiencies. The Final Staff Report also incorporates deficiencies identified by DWR’s determination. Deficiencies that have been identified within the GSP relate to:

* Chronic lowering of groundwater levels with insufficient management criteria.
* Continued land subsidence (sinking).
* Further degradation of groundwater quality.
